How to Overcome Common Challenges in PCB Assembly for ESDM Projects

Image
  In the dynamic world of Electronics System Design and Manufacturing (ESDM) , success hinges not just on innovation, but also on precise execution—especially during PCB (Printed Circuit Board) assembly. As projects become more complex, so do the challenges faced during this critical phase. At Aimtron, we’ve seen firsthand how addressing these challenges early leads to smoother project flows, faster time-to-market, and higher quality products. In this blog, we’ll dive into the most common PCB assembly challenges for ESDM projects and share proven strategies to overcome them. 1. Component Sourcing and Availability The Challenge: Global supply chain disruptions, component shortages, and long lead times can delay PCB assembly, jeopardizing project timelines. The Solution: Early BOM Finalization: Lock your Bill of Materials (BOM) early and validate components for availability. The Importance of Quality Control in PCB Assembly for ESDM

Image
  In the fast-paced world of Electronics System Design and Manufacturing (ESDM), the success of any project hinges on precision, reliability, and quality. Printed Circuit Board (PCB) assembly is a critical component of this intricate process, as it forms the backbone of electronic devices. At Aimtron, we understand that quality control in PCB assembly is not just a step in the process; it's a commitment to excellence. Why Quality Control Matters Quality control ensures that each PCB meets stringent standards and functions flawlessly within the larger system. In ESDM, even the smallest defect can lead to catastrophic failures, costly recalls, and tarnished reputations. Here’s why quality control is paramount in PCB assembly: Reliability: Quality control measures detect and eliminate defects, ensuring that the final product performs reliably in real-world conditions. The Role of ESDM in Modern PCB Assembly Techniques

Image
In the rapidly evolving world of electronics, the role of ESDM (Electronics System Design and Manufacturing) has become pivotal in shaping modern PCB (Printed Circuit Board) assembly techniques. As technological advancements continue to push boundaries, the integration of ESDM principles into PCB assembly has not only enhanced the quality and efficiency of electronics manufacturing but also addressed the growing complexity of circuit designs. This blog explores how ESDM influences modern PCB assembly and the benefits it brings to the industry. Understanding ESDM ESDM encompasses the comprehensive process of designing, developing, and manufacturing electronic systems. It integrates various aspects, including electronics design, system integration, and manufacturing practices, to ensure the creation of high-quality, reliable electronic products.
